Michael Hidden Obituary

HENDERSON - Michael Tod Hidden, 55, 316 N. Main St., Henderson, died at 10:30 a.m. Sunday, Aug. 21, 2011, at home.
He was born May 24, 1956, in Peoria, the son of John F. "Jack" and Patricia J. Stevens Hidden. He married Reina Burns on May 10, 2005, in Peoria.
He is survived by his wife, Reina; his father, Jack Hidden of Norwood; five children, Ryan Hidden of Boston, Mass., Dale (and Angy) Hidden of Chillicothe, Joshua (and Nikki) Hidden of Geneseo, Sondra (and Jarvis) Hidden of Peoria and Daegan Hidden of Henderson; four stepchildren, Jade Thompson, Forest Thompson, Chase Thompson and Coltin Thompson, all of Henderson; four grandchildren, Kendra Davis-Walker, Mcgwire Hidden, Lauren Hidden and Kyla Fox; and three brothers, Gregg (and Sue) Hidden of Peoria, Eric (and Stephanie) Hidden of Norwood and Kurt Hidden or Peoria. He was preceded in death by his mother and a son, Jon Hidden.
Tod worked as a carpenter with Local 183 for many years. He graduated from Limestone Community High School and attended Illinois Central College. He volunteered his time coaching various sports for more than 30 years and served on the Head Start Council for three years. Tod enjoyed fishing, woodworking, animals and working in his yard.
Cremation will be accorded. Memorial service will be at 10 a.m. Saturday, Aug. 27, at Second Baptist Church, 6417 Farmington Road, Peoria. A gathering celebrating Tod's life will be 1 to 4 p.m. Saturday, Sept. 10, at his home in Henderson. Memorials may be made to an education fund for his son Daegan and his grandchildren. Contributions may be made to the Tod Hidden Memorial Fund at any Commerce Bank location in the Peoria area. Online condolences may be made at www.h-p-w.com. Hinchliff-Pearson-West Funeral Directors and Cremation Service is assisting the family with arrangements.
